After continued contact with the relevant authorities for some time the Officers & Committee of the South Western Golden Retriever Club were delighted that the Owner was convicted of mistreating animals & banned from keeping dogs for 10 years.
However, the Committee have always been concerned that the Owners would try to reopen in the future either locally or further afield.
We are therefore appalled that three dogs have now been returned to the Daughter of the Golden Retriever Experience’s Owner, particularly in light of the fact that she actually was responsible for much of the day to day running of the GRE. Please see the report in the West Somerset Free Press www.wsfp.co.uk/news/golden-retriever-experience-co-owner-defends-return-of-three-dogs-after-court-case-822154.
We are also dismayed to learn that retrospective planning permission for the premises has been submitted (& thankfully refused) since the conviction. This adds further to concerns of the Owners future intentions.
